BSc (Hons) Business Computing
Business computing is the study of computer technology within a commercial context. It blends aspects of computing alongside subjects like accounting, marketing, information systems, and business strategy to allow individuals to utilize computer technology to provide solutions for business.
In the world that is becoming more dependent on computers for data delivery and analysis, businesses require people who know how to craft robust, reliable and user-friendly systems that drive the organisational strategies. Our BSc (Hons) Business Computing degree will equip you with the skills and knowledge required to succeed in this fast-paced industry with guest lecturers from business organizations sharing their expertise with you.
You will also learn the broader skills employers value in IT professionals including leadership and teamwork to project management and problem-solving. The degree provides an excellent foundation in software development, programming websites, web design and databases as well as information systems. You can also decide to focus on data analytics advanced computer science or marketing.
The course will equip you with a strong understanding of the Windows environment and the use of Windows applications, including word processing using Word 2002 for Windows, spreadsheets and database management systems as well as presentation graphics software and the Internet. In addition, it will teach you about security issues for computers and e-commerce issues.
Typically, teaching is by way of seminars https://www.getboardroom.net/best-business-desktop-pc/ and lectures, with a variety of modules that include laboratory-based computer exercises. You will also be expected to pursue independent study and research both at home and at the university.
